Transaction 2468aa2370ce7fcbeec22739cf7148c1f222eb35a61e581e02a25da6778988fa
1 Input
1 Output
-
2468aa2370ce7fcbeec22739cf7148c1f222eb35a61e581e02a25da6778988fa:0
- value
- 18646604
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e1d7c9cfbad2507904e500daf9449725c79964c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12HdnTpLoNTxVxE1E9BkWeQHCzveDtF2bi